Synthesis of some μ-hydroxo-, phenoxo- and O,O-acetylacetonato-arylgold(III) complexes. Crystal structure of [Au(C6H4NO2 - 2) 2(μ-OH)]2 · 2Et2O

A new synthesis of cis-Me4N[Au(C6H4NO2 - 2)2Cl2] (1) is reported, involving the reaction of [Hg(C6H4NO2 - 2)Cl] with Me4N[AuCl4] in the presence of Me4NCl. Reaction of 1 with NaOPh or with Tlacac (acac = acetylacetonate) in the presence of NaClO4 yields Na[Au(C6H4NO2 - 2)2(OPh)2] (2) or cis-[Au(C6H4NO2 - 2)2(O,O-acac)] (3), respectively. Complex 3 reacts with PPh3 to give trans-[Au(C6H4NO2 - 2)2(C-acac)(PPh3)] (4). Treatment of 2 in acetone with NaOH gives [Au(C6H4NO2 - 2)2(μ-OH)]2 (5), which is also formed when a solution of 2 in CHCl3/hexane is exposed to water. The crystal structure of 5 · 2Et2O shows that it is a centrosymmetric dimer with two hydroxo groups bridging two Au(C6H4NO2 - 2) moieties. The features of the structure include short Au-C bond distances (1.992(5) A, 1.995(5) A) and hydrogen bonding between the bridging OH groups and diethyl ether molecules.
